Front | "The persona in A Song (Absent from thee) displays insouciance" What does this mean? x2 |
---|---|
Back | The speaker expresses casual lack of concern; indifference. This is shown in his frank admission 'That my Fantastick mind may prove, /The Torments it deserves to try' typifies his scandalous lewdness (offensive sexual ways) |
